How does being in Plainsboro, NJ, affect the processing of my immigration application with USCIS?
While USCIS processing times are federal, your physical location in Plainsboro determines which field office or service center handles your case. For interviews (like for green cards or citizenship), Plainsboro residents typically are assigned to the Newark, NJ Field Office. An experienced local attorney can help navigate the specific timelines and requirements of this office, manage correspondence, and may even accompany you to interviews there, leveraging familiarity with the officers and procedures common at that location.

Can a Plainsboro immigration attorney help me if I am facing deportation or removal proceedings?
Absolutely. A qualified Plainsboro immigration attorney can provide critical defense if you are in removal proceedings. They will represent you before the Newark Immigration Court, which has jurisdiction over New Jersey cases. They can help explore all forms of relief available under New Jersey's legal landscape, such as asylum, cancellation of removal, or appeals to the Board of Immigration Appeals. Their local presence allows for easier coordination for court dates, gathering local evidence, and working with country conditions experts relevant to your case.
Finding Trusted Spouse Visa Solicitors in Plainsboro, NJ: A Local Guide
Navigating the spouse visa process, formally known as the CR-1 or IR-1 immigrant visa, is a deeply personal and legally complex journey. For couples in Plainsboro, New Jersey, where a significant international community is connected to the nearby universities, research institutions, and corporations, finding the right legal guidance is crucial. A spouse visa solicitor, or immigration attorney specializing in family-based petitions, can be your most valuable partner in ensuring a smooth and successful application. Their expertise is not just about filling out forms; it's about strategically presenting your unique relationship to U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) and the Department of State, avoiding common pitfalls that can lead to costly delays or denials.
When searching for spouse visa solicitors in Plainsboro, it's important to understand the local legal landscape. While Plainsboro itself is a township, it benefits from its proximity to major legal hubs in Princeton and New Brunswick. Many reputable immigration law firms serving the area have experience with the diverse cases common in our community, from couples where one spouse is a researcher at one of the many nearby pharmaceutical or tech firms to students at Rutgers University or Princeton University transitioning to permanent status. A local solicitor will be familiar with the specific USCIS field office and application support center you may need to visit, which can help demystify the procedural aspects of your case.
Choosing the right solicitor involves careful consideration. Look for an attorney who is a member of the American Immigration Lawyers Association (AILA), as this indicates a commitment to the specialty. During initial consultations, which many Plainsboro-area lawyers offer, ask about their specific experience with spouse visas, especially in cases similar to yours. Do you have children from a previous marriage? Is there a significant age difference? Have you or your spouse had any prior immigration complications? An experienced solicitor will know how to address these factors proactively in your petition. Be wary of anyone who guarantees approval or asks for large fees upfront without a clear service agreement.
Ultimately, the value of a skilled spouse visa solicitor in Plainsboro extends beyond paperwork. They provide peace of mind during an emotionally taxing process, act as your advocate if requests for evidence (RFEs) are issued, and help you prepare thoroughly for the critical consular interview. They can also advise on what to do after the visa is granted, such as navigating the conditions on a two-year green card.
